95 honda accord
5spd 4dr ex. well i do have blown shocks but my car sways alot.. it kinda like fishtail when u hit a nice size pothole or sewer... well i already checked the front sway bar bushing is cracked.. shocks are blown.. i recently change the inner tie rods along with streering rack and didn't get it aligned.. can all this cause the problem i'm having.. i think alignment would help the fishtailing alot or its because of the blown shocks thanks..
really depends.... everything you said may and could be the reason for the swya/fishtail. always have your have aligned after something's been done on your suspension or wheels; or related parts. So try having it aligned first.
The blown shock may have effect (depends on how or what kind of blown, when you say "blown"). Though I don't think it would affect the ride of your car.
Have the sway bar bushing changed.
